Abstrak

 

Instilling a culture of literacy in today's digital era begins with children's interest in learning. One of them is through reading and writing literacy. However, rapidly developing technological capabilities and an increasingly sophisticated era create new problems for children due to low interest in literacy. The low level of literacy in children is an alarm in the development of human resources to determine the future of the nation, so this is the background for conducting education related to children's literacy activities on the learning attitudes of school-age children. The form of education is carried out through hybrid community service (PkM) through Zoom and at the locations of TBA Arumba 91 and Yayasan SD Masehi GBKP Kabanjahe, North Sumatra, with participants being elementary school students consisting of grades 4-6 SD. The implementation method is pre-test, post-test, material presentation, and discussion. The topic explained at this seminar is education about literacy activities that can be done in schoolchildren, especially health literacy and healthy living education in school-age children. This activity was attended by 127 participants, and all of them participated from the beginning to the end of the activity. The results of the activity obtained an increase in understanding from the participants based on the average value of the pre-test (before given the material = 62.70) and post-test (after given the material = 74.20) with a p-value = 0.001. Literacy activities enhance children’s interest, concentration, and critical thinking; parents and teachers should regularly involve them in enjoyable literacy activities.
